Configure Routing Interfaces
Restrictions
For this release, the following line cards are supported:
• Quad OC-192 packet-over-SONET/Dynamic Packet Transport PLIM (see Figure 7-5)
• 16 x OC-48 packet-over-SONET/Dynamic Packet Transport PLIM (see Figure 7-6 and Figure 7-7)
SUMMARY STEPS
1. configure
2. interface type instance
3. ipv4 address ipv4-address subnet-mask
4. Configure additional features on the interface.
5. no shutdown
6. commit
7. end
8. show interfaces
